Get all your news in one place.
100’s of premium titles.
One app.
Start reading
USA Today Sports Media Group
USA Today Sports Media Group
Sport
FTW Staff

United States vs. Los Angeles Angels, live stream, TV channel, time, how to watch

The World Baseball Classic is set to begin group stage play on March 8th, and Team USA is looking to defend its title as the reigning champions. In preparation for the tournament, Team USA will be calling the San Francisco Giants facilities in Scottsdale, Arizona, their home base.

Team USA will be training at Scottsdale Stadium until the opening pool round, where they will also play an exhibition game hosted by the Angels on Thursday afternoon. This move will provide the team with an excellent opportunity to train and prepare for the competition ahead of them.

If you want to support Team USA, you can support with these United States WBC hats and jerseys.

United States vs. Los Angeles Angels

  • When: Thursday, March 9
  • Time: 3:00 p.m. ET
  • TV Channel: MLB Network, Bally Sports West
  • Live Stream: fuboTV (watch for free)

WBC Odds and Betting Lines

WBC odds courtesy of Tipico Sportsbook. Odds were last updated Thursday at 12:30 p.m. ET.

Want some action on the World Baseball Classic? Place your legal sports bets on this game or others in CO and NJ at Tipico Sportsbook.

We recommend interesting sports viewing/streaming and betting opportunities. If you sign up for a service by clicking one of the links, we may earn a referral fee.  Newsrooms are independent of this relationship and there is no influence on news coverage.

Sign up to read this article
Read news from 100’s of titles, curated specifically for you.
Already a member? Sign in here
Related Stories
Top stories on inkl right now
Our Picks
Fourteen days free
Download the app
One app. One membership.
100+ trusted global sources.